Position : AI Engineer (Python + Generative AI)
Experience : 7 - 11 years
Location : Work From Home
Job Summary :
We are seeking a highly skilled and experienced AI Engineer with a strong background in Python and Generative AI. The ideal candidate will be an expert in the end-to-end development of AI systems, from prototyping and model training to deployment and optimization. This role requires a hands-on engineer who can design and build robust, scalable applications using Large Language Models (LLMs) and other generative technologies to drive business Responsibilities AI Model Development & Engineering :
- Design, build, and train Generative AI models, focusing on architectures like Transformers, GANs, and VAEs.
- Implement and fine-tune Large Language Models (LLMs) using techniques such as Retrieval-Augmented Generation (RAG) and prompt engineering.
- Develop and optimize data pipelines for ingesting, cleaning, and transforming large datasets to be used in model Design & Architecture :
- Architect and implement production-grade, scalable AI applications using Python and modern frameworks.
- Integrate Generative AI models into enterprise systems using RESTful APIs, microservices, and event-driven architectures.
- Design and build robust data retrieval systems, including leveraging vector databases for semantic & Deployment :
- Implement MLOps principles to automate the entire machine learning lifecycle, from development to deployment.
- Build and manage CI / CD pipelines for continuous integration and deployment of AI models and applications.
- Monitor model performance, latency, and resource utilization in production & Innovation :
- Stay current with the latest advancements in Generative AI, machine learning, and natural language processing (NLP).
- Conduct research and experimentation to evaluate new models, frameworks, and techniques for potential business & Leadership :
- Collaborate with cross-functional teams, including product managers, data scientists, and DevOps engineers, to deliver end-to-end solutions.
- Provide technical leadership and mentorship to junior team Skills & Core Engineering :
- Expert-level proficiency in Python.
- Strong background in software engineering, including object-oriented programming, data structures, and AI & LLMs :
- 7-11 years of experience in AI / ML engineering, with a strong focus on Generative AI.
- Proven hands-on experience with LLMs, including fine-tuning and RAG.
- Deep understanding of deep learning frameworks such as PyTorch or & Cloud Platforms :
- Experience with cloud platforms for AI / ML (AWS, Azure, or GCP).
- Hands-on experience with MLOps tools (e.g., MLflow, Kubeflow) and containerization technologies & APIs :
- Experience with vector databases (e.g., Pinecone, ChromaDB).
- Proficiency in SQL and experience with building and consuming RESTful & Frameworks :
- Expertise with key libraries like Hugging Face Transformers, LangChain, or Skills :
- Experience with Kubernetes for orchestrating containerized applications.
- Knowledge of specific cloud AI services (AWS Bedrock, Azure OpenAI Service, GCP Vertex AI).
- Experience with real-time data streaming technologies such as Kafka.
- Relevant professional certifications in AI / ML or cloud computing.
- Contributions to open-source AI projects.
(ref : hirist.tech)